How many rectifier modules are available?
Individual rectifier modules with an output of 2000 W are available for creating complete power supply systems. The 19" 1H carrier can accommodate either five 48 V / 2000 W rectifier modules combined with a monitoring and control unit (SLIMLINE controller) or six rectifier modules.
What makes a telecom battery pack compatible with a base station?
Compatibility and Installation Voltage Compatibility: 48V is the standard voltage for telecom base stations, so the battery pack’s output voltage must align with base station equipment requirements. Modular Design: A modular structure simplifies installation, maintenance, and scalability.
Why do telecom sites need a rectifier?
Each telecom site requires a rectifier to convert the incoming AC voltage to DC voltage needed to power equipment. Rectifiers are also responsible for charging backup battery systems in the event of power cuts. Sites must have multiple battery strings providing -48V DC to power devices when utility power is lost.
How many Battery strings does a rectifier need?
Sites must have multiple battery strings providing -48V DC to power devices when utility power is lost. The number of battery strings depends on the site's load and importance. Rectifiers monitor voltage, current, temperature and have alarms to detect issues like low voltage, module failures or high battery temperature.
Which battery is best for telecom base station backup power?
Among various battery technologies, Lithium Iron Phosphate (LiFePO4) batteries stand out as the ideal choice for telecom base station backup power due to their high safety, long lifespan, and excellent thermal stability.
How many types of rectifier are required?
Only one type of rectifier is required for systems within a power range of 3 kW to 300 kW. This simplifies stock management and logistics for the benefit of the owner as it is only required to keep one type of module in stock for all systems.
